{"title":"Elgee, Cecil 'Mogs' (1904–1984)","description":"\u003cp\u003eBest known as a book illustrator, Devon artist Cecil ‘Mogs’ Elgee (1904–1984) studied at Bombay School of Art in India before returning to her native Budleigh Salterton in 1927 and attending at Exeter School of Art. She is well regarded for her paintings of animals and for her illustrations in the book ‘Costumes and Characters in the Days of the British Raj’ published in 1982.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"cecil-mogs-elgee-horses-pulling-hay-cart-mid-20th-century-watercolour-jn-571","title":"Cecil 'Mogs' Elgee, Horses Pulling Hay Cart – Mid-20th-century watercolour","description":"\u003cp\u003eAn original mid-20th-century watercolour painting, Cecil 'Mogs' Elgee, Horses Pulling Hay Cart.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eAn appealing rural subject in watercolour with graphite.
